Iceland’s Blue Lagoon Volcanic Eruption: Impact on Environment and Society

The recent volcanic eruption near Iceland’s Blue Lagoon, although a mesmerizing sight, has caused significant damage and disruption to both the environment and the community residing in the area. The eruption, which began in south-west Iceland near Sundhnuksgigar on the Reykjanes peninsula, has led to the evacuation of the famous geothermal spa and the town of Grindavik. This event, the fifth eruption in the region since December, has created a fissure exceeding 2.5km in length, releasing a spectacle of molten rock and ash that has blanketed the skies.

The repeated eruptions in the region have forced residents to adapt to the volatile conditions, with some being permanently evacuated and others temporarily displaced.

As Iceland faces the reality of living in a geologically active zone with 33 active volcano systems, the recent events signal the beginning of a new volcanic era that could extend over decades or even centuries. The historical context of volcanic activity in the Reykjanes Peninsula, dating back 800 years, underscores the cyclical nature of eruptions in the region and the need for continuous monitoring and preparedness.
